## Farepilot Environments

The ticket-pricing experiment (variant "tiered-surge") is live in staging only. Staging mirrors production traffic at roughly 5%, replayed from the Quistral gateway, so pricing deltas observed there should be treated as directional, not exact. Rollout to production is gated on the Thursday review with the revenue group. Note that the experiment flag is read at boot, so config changes require a restart. The staging values currently in effect are as follows.

deployment values, bawip-fajep:
[joreth]
team = jorael
access_code = ac_0cd055
host = joreth.braskforge.local
port = 8000
owner = giliel.istax
peer = belix.sivrelsys.local

Subject: Bounceworks processor — plugin hookup

Hey plugin authors,

Quick note on the Bounceworks bounce processor: hard bounces now land on the `bounce.final` topic, soft ones retry three times first. Your plugins should subscribe to the final topic only, or you'll double-handle retries. We've also tightened the webhook signature check, so re-register your endpoints against the sandbox before going live. Sandbox calls need authentication like everything else at Mailgrove. Grab the bearer token from the line below.

login token, yajeg-fawif: eyJhbGciOiJIUzI1NiIsInR5cCI6IkpXVCJ9.eyJzdWIiOiIEdPQYnZXaZIn0.HSRTnYZBx0Qc

## Onboarding: SDK parity (for weekly sync)

Quick context for newcomers: we ship two client SDKs for Tidemark — Kestrel (mobile) and Heron (web) — and they're supposed to stay feature-identical. They're not, currently; Heron lags on offline sync and batch uploads. The parity matrix lives on the Foxglove wiki, and edits to it are gated. To unlock edit mode, use the recovery passphrase below.

strongbox words: oliael-gilax-lamael

TICKET-4412: Export retries failing on Fernlake batch sync. Root cause: the service credential for the Quillport exporter expired last Tuesday. Retry queue is backed up ~3k jobs. Rotate the credential, redeploy the worker, then drain the queue with the retry script. A fresh key has been issued for the exporter; use the one below.

API key for bageg-kajef: vxb2-ss